SHRIMP TOSTADAS
These easy Shrimp Tostadas are loaded with black beans, avocado, onions, tomatoes, and cilantro. This easy Mexican dinner recipe can be made in under 20 minutes!

Steps:
- For the Salsa: Add the corn, tomato, onion, avocado, cilantro, and lime juice to a small bowl. Toss to combine and add salt and pepper to taste. Chill in the fridge until serving.
- In a medium bowl, add the shrimp, olive oil, chili powder, garlic powder, cumin, salt and pepper. Toss to coat. Set aside.
- Preheat oven to 350 degrees. Spread a thin layer of black beans on each tostada and sprinkle with cheese. Bake for 4-6 minutes or until cheese is melted.
- While tostadas are baking, cook shrimp in a large skillet for 2-4 minutes or until shrimp turn pink.
- To assemble, top warm tostadas with warm shrimp and top with salsa. Eat immediately.
SHRIMP TOSTADAS
It's easy to eat healthy with delicious options like these shrimp tostadas. Crispy tostadas are topped with a crunchy salad mix and perfectly seasoned shrimp for an easy summertime meal that's ready in under 20 minutes!

Steps:
- Combine the shrimp, olive oil, chili powder, garlic, and salt in a medium-sized bowl and set it aside to marinate while you make the rest of the meal.
- Add the romaine, tomatoes, corn, cucumber, and cilantro to a medium-sized bowl. Add the olive oil, salt, and pepper and squeeze half the lime juice over the top and mix everything together. Add the avocado and gently mix.
- Heat a large pan over medium-high heat. Once it's hot, add the shrimp and marinade to the pan. Cook the shrimp for 2 minutes, stirring a few times. Remove the shrimp from the heat and squeeze half a lime over top.
- Pile the salad on top of tostadas then top with shrimp and cojita

Steps:
- Heat oven to 450 degrees. Cover a large baking sheet with foil. Lay tortillas on sheet and spray with cooking spray. Turn over and spray other side. When oven is heated, bake for 10-15 minutes or until light golden brown. They may still appear floppy, but will become crispy as they cool. Remove and place on plate covered with paper towels. Blot with a paper towel to absorb any excess oil.
- In a small bowl, combine the cumin, garlic powder, pepper, salt, chili powder, brown sugar, and oregano. Put the olive oil in a ziptop bag and mix in all but 1 tablespoon of the spice mix. Add the garlic and shrimp; massage to coat. Set aside.
- Heat a 12-inch sauté pan over medium-high heat, and, when hot, coat with cooking spray. Add the sliced onion and sauté until softened and fragrant and starting to brown, about 4 minutes. Add the chile and bell pepper and continue to sauté for 2 minutes. Add the remaining spice mixture and sauté until the onion and chiles are tender but not mushy, another 1-2 minutes. Transfer to a bowl. Return the skillet to medium high heat and add the shrimp. Cook, stirring frequently, until the shrimp are cooked through, 2-3 minutes. Add the sautéed vegetables; toss to combine and reheat.
- Spread a small amount of guacamole on tostada. Spread a small amount of sour cream over guacamole, then add some lettuce. Add some sauteed vegetables and top with shrimp. Sprinkle with chopped cilantro.
- Serve with additional sour cream and guacamole.
